Transaction 884a6885d22ea0bff8c163c4419844f817c24e434ec50ad15052835dfd76151d
1 Input
1 Output
-
884a6885d22ea0bff8c163c4419844f817c24e434ec50ad15052835dfd76151d:0
- value
- 696490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e31ddedf3975ef8b7700e183f8a9905ae434a89 OP_EQUAL
- address
- 3DCGoXb4GRXy16R4mxMMmnMZcm2u2zeTHD